Eurozone banking union agreed by finance ministers
European finance ministers have reached agreement on a eurozone banking union ahead of an EU summit in Brussels.
The deal follows months of strained negotiations between member states and it will now be put before European leaders later on Thursday.
New rules on prudent banking are seen as vital to bolster the euro, as bank failures triggered the financial crash.
